Flourished Fragments
A solemness writhed gently and claimed me,
As an exposed album conceived in years,
Suspended in time, with light dust debris,
For musing eyes glide fingers while mind clears.
As an exposed album conceived in years,
Braves new looks, giving it the once over,
For musing eyes glide fingers while mind clears,
Resurrects cognizance that takeover.
Braves new looks, giving it the once over,
Breathes life to old photos, the sleeper wakes,
Resurrects cognizance that takeover,
Garner grins joined by tears, oft laughter breaks.
Breathes life to old photos, the sleeper wakes,
Suspended in time, with light dust debris,
Garner grins joined by tears, oft laughter breaks,
A solemness writhed gently and claimed me.
